A resolution honoring the faithful and unwavering service of Civil Air Transport and Air America to the United States.

Summary

This resolution recognizes the skill, bravery, and loyalty of the veterans of Civil Air Transport and Air America and honors the sacrifices they made while protecting the United States. (Civil Air Transport was an airline acquired by the Central Intelligence Agency during the Cold War that flew covert missions in various theaters in Asia. Air America was Civil Air Transport's successor airline that also flew such missions.)
